Google DeepMind launches Gemini Robotics ER 2 for multi-robot control
Google DeepMind has launched Gemini Robotics ER 2, an AI model for robot coordination capable of handling multi-step planning, outperforming competing models in ER benchmarks.

What happened?
On September 4, 2026, Google DeepMind launched its new model, Gemini Robotics ER 2. The system is an embodied reasoning AI model that functions as a cognitive brain for robots, enabling the coordination of multiple robots simultaneously. The model outperformed competitors like Opus 5, GPT 5.6 Sol, and Gemini 3.6 Flash in internal ER benchmark tests.

Why it matters
The launch marks a move towards more autonomous and coordinated robot fleets in warehousing, manufacturing, and logistics. Rather than directly controlling motor functions and movements, ER 2 focuses on multi-step planning and spatial logic. This allows a robot's physical form to continue moving seamlessly while the model plans the subsequent action.
Who is affected?
The system is designed for robotics researchers, hardware manufacturers, and industrial companies developing autonomous robot fleets. Developers can access the system via a public preview in Google AI Studio and the Gemini API, while enterprise customers are granted access through the new Gemini Enterprise Agent Platform.
Impact on the EU
Gemini Robotics ER 2 is available globally via Google AI Studio and the Gemini API. EU-based developers and companies can utilise the model, though they remain subject to the EU's stringent requirements under the AI Act concerning autonomous systems and cybersecurity in industrial environments.
What else you should know
By separating high-level cognitive planning from low-level physical control, companies can avoid the need for specialised, custom hardware. The model serves as an independent cognitive layer that can be integrated with existing industrial robot controllers.
